Biography

Kathleen Horne received both her B.A. decree and her J.D. degree, cum laude, from the University of Georgia, where she was a member of several honor societies, including Phi Beta Kappa and Order the Coif.

Horne has been named a fellow in the prestigious American College of Bankruptcy, is a member of the American Bankruptcy Institute, Counselor-elect of the Judge Homer L. Drake Bankruptcy Inn of Court, co-founder and past director of the Coastal Bankruptcy Law Institute and past-president of the Bankruptcy Section of the State Bar of Georgia. She served as chairman of the State Board of Bar Examiners, and as a member of the Formal Advisory Opinion Board and the Investigative Panel of the State Bar of Georgia. In addition, Horne is a past-president of the Savannah Bar Association.

Horne has served as secretary of the University of Georgia Law School Advisory Council and as a member of the Chatham County Alternative Dispute Resolution Board. She is currently a member of the Board of the Georgia Legal Services Foundation. She is active in the Savannah community, having served on the Board of Directors of United Way and the Advisory Board of Chatham County Appointed Special Advocates. She is currently a member of the Advisory Board for Savannah State University College of Business Administration; the Junior League of Savannah Community Advisory Board, and serves as Chair of the Board of Trustees of Historic Savannah Foundation.

Horne has been named one of the “Top 50 Women Attorneys” in the State of Georgia by Atlanta magazine, a Georgia “Super Lawyer” and one of Georgia Trend magazine’s “Legal Elite.” She was recently awarded the Judge Frank Cheatham Professionalism Award by the Savannah Bar Association. She previously received the Georgia Association of Women Lawyers Achievement Award and was named the Business and Professional Women’s Club Woman of Achievement.

Horne practices primarily in the area of creditors’ rights and bankruptcy.
